Description

Description:
Returns the 0 based position of the first array element that matches x, returns -1 if not found. Test is case-sensitive. Note that you can not locate an array within an array using this command.

Syntax

Syntax:
Number = array find x
Parameters:
array: Array to search in
x: Any Value except Array to search for in the array
Return Value:
Number 0 based position of the first array element that matches x, -1 if not found

Examples

Example 1:
[apples,"Oranges",PEARS] find "Oranges" .... result is 1
Example 2:
if ((magazines player) find "Strela" > -1) then {hint "I got a Strela"}
